## SEC. 2801 CONGRESSIONAL NOTIFICATION OF CONSTRUCTION PROJECTS, LAND ACQUISITIONS, AND DEFENSE ACCESS ROAD PROJECTS CONDUCTED UNDER AUTHORITIES OTHER THAN A MILITARY CONSTRUCTION AUTHORIZATION ACT **[**[10 U.S.C. 2802](/us/usc/t10/s2802)**]** Section 2802 of title 10, United States Code, is amended by adding at the end the following new subsection: > > ### “(e) > > > ####
(1)> > If a construction project, land acquisition, or defense access road project described in paragraph
(2)will be carried out pursuant to a provision of law other than a Military Construction Authorization Act, the Secretary concerned shall— > > > ##### “(A) > > comply with the congressional notification requirement contained in the provision of law under which the construction project, land acquisition, or defense access road project will be carried out; or > > > ##### “(B) > > in the absence of such a congressional notification requirement, submit to the congressional defense committees, in an electronic medium pursuant to section 480 of this title, a report describing the construction project, land acquisition, or defense access road project at least 15 days before commencing the construction project, land acquisition, or defense access road project. > > > #### “(2) > > Except as provided in paragraph (3), a construction project, land acquisition, or defense access road project subject to the notification requirement imposed by paragraph
(1)is a construction project, land acquisition, or defense access road project that— > > > ##### “(A) > > is not specifically authorized in a Military Construction Authorization Act; > > > ##### “(B) > > will be carried out by a military department, Defense Agency, or Department of Defense Field Activity; and > > > ##### “(C) > > will be located on a military installation. > > > #### “(3) > > This subsection does not apply to a construction project, land acquisition, or defense access road project described in paragraph
(2)whose cost is less than or equal to the threshold amount specified in section 2805(b) of this title.” > .
